43

18.

Allow the seed to flow into the conveyor from 

the external source to fill the seed tender or 

other container. 

19. When the seed tender or other container is 

filled, stop the conveyor.

20. Return the conveyor arm to the storage 

position by first rotating the conveyor arm to 

align the triangular indicator on the conveyor 

pivot plate with the alignment plate on the 

frame, as shown. 

MMG-00324

21. Lower the hopper.  Raise the stand, if used.

22. Guide the ball coupling into conveyor hitch 

receiver.  Make sure ball coupling is free of dirt 

and debris before placing it into the receiver.

23. Press and hold the toggle switch upward to 

lock the ball coupling into the conveyor hitch 

receiver.

25. Pull out the locking pin and rotate 90°

clockwise.
- Release the locking pin and make sure it is 

firmly seated in the open position.

26. Rotate conveyor to the transport position.

27. Lower the conveyor arm onto transport

support and lock into place with latch.

28. Close the roll-up tarp.

- Secure the handle in the storage position.

IMPORTANT:

Do not move the tender unless conveyor

is locked in the transport position.

ELECTROCUTION HAZARD

Be observant of overhead power lines

and other electrical hazards.

29. Drive the tender to the planting equipment

following all safe towing practices.

Note:

Use sample slide gates to retrieve samples of 

the seed from the compartment.
